Saudi Arabia Temporarily Suspends Block Work Visa Quota for 14 Countries

Riyadh: In a significant move, Saudi Arabia has temporarily suspended the issuance of block work visa quotas for citizens of 14 countries until the end of June 2025. The decision aims to strengthen immigration control, reduce crowding, and prevent unauthorised pilgrimages ahead of the Hajj season.

The affected countries include Pakistan, India, Bangladesh, Egypt, Indonesia, Iraq, Nigeria, Jordan, Algeria, Sudan, Ethiopia, Tunisia, Yemen, and Morocco.

According to the Ministry of Human Resources, a block work visa quota allows Saudi companies to pre-approve a specific number of foreign workers from selected countries. With this suspension, no new applications will be accepted. Pending requests may face delays or cancellation. Individuals who have been issued visas but have not yet entered Saudi Arabia may also encounter difficulties with entry.

Additionally, Saudi authorities have temporarily halted the issuance of Umrah, family visit, business, and tourist visas for several countries.

These restrictions will remain in effect until the end of June 2025, with the possibility of easing them after the Hajj season.
